Midrand is relatively modern and has experienced a great deal of growth in the last decade. Many businesses have relocated to Midrand due to its proximity to excellent highway links and its location in the economic centre of Gauteng Province.
* Glen Austin is a lovely “green lung” between Johannesburg and Pretoria. While it has a quiet, rural feel, there’s actually quite a bit to see and do right on your doorstep (or just a short drive away).
* Glen Austin Bird Sanctuary: This is the local crown jewel. It’s a protected wetland area famous for its birdlife (nearly 200 species) and the endangered African Giant Bullfrog. It’s not a commercialised park, so it’s perfect for a quiet, authentic nature walk.
* Lory Park Animal and Owl Sanctuary: Located just next door in President Park, this “boutique zoo” is highly rated. It’s much more intimate than a major zoo, allowing you to get quite close to the animals.
* Horse Riding: Because the area has many agricultural holdings, there are several stables nearby offering outrides through the local trails.
* Nizamiye Mosque: This is an absolute must-see. It’s the largest mosque complex in the Southern Hemisphere, modelled after the 16th-century Ottoman Selimiye Mosque. Even if you aren’t religious, the architecture and the Turkish bazaar/restaurant inside are incredible.
* South African Lipizzaners: Based in nearby Kyalami, these world-famous white dancing horses perform most Sunday mornings. It’s a very unique South African heritage experience.

* Mall of Africa: Just a 10-minute drive away, this is the largest single-phase mall in Africa. If you need serious retail therapy or a massive variety of restaurants, this is the place.
* Gallagher Convention Centre: One of the country’s biggest event venues; check their calendar as they often host massive expos and trade shows.
